Why Live in Euclid Triangle

Euclid Triangle in Marion features winding streets lined with ranch-style homes from the 50s to 70s, with some streets like Berkley Drive showcasing shaped bushes and ornamental trees, while Fenton Road is equipped with streetlights. The neighborhood also includes a mix of Cape Cods, Colonial Revivals, and custom builds along Euclid Avenue. Residents enjoy proximity to two churches, Marion Reformed Presbyterian Church and Temple Congregational Church. For things to do, the nearby Mississinewa Riverwalk stretches over 2 miles, passing through Willis Van DeVanter Park, which offers open spaces, a memorial statue, and a pavilion for gatherings. Dining options include La Charreada Mexican Cuisine, and shopping is available at Jake’s Antiques and nearby grocery stores like Ruler Foods and Needler’s Fresh Market. Annual events such as the War of 1812 Reenactment and the Walkway of Lights in Matter Park bring the community together. Wabash Avenue provides easy access to downtown Marion, 1.5 miles away, and bus routes connect residents to key locations like the hospital and GM Marion Metal Center. For longer trips, Indianapolis International Airport is 92 miles south.
